Spokane's First Geocache "Comstock Minicache" Tribute

This cache involves a short walk through the grass of Comstock Park, one of the nice neighborhood parks on Spokane's South Hill.

The container for this cache is a nano. The cache is hidden out of sight on the fence. There is no room for much of anything in the cache, so keep this in mind when visiting, and BYOP.

The cache has been moved slightly from where Comstock Minicache GC5D1 original location was, as the rocks don't seem as fitting to sustain a cache anymore. The new location keeps the cache out of site, but it is also easy to replace the cache if needed. Please try to replace the cache carefully after you visit it so that it remains undisturbed for those who visit after you!

While Comstock Park landscape has changed over the years, and the original location will not sustain a cache placement anymore, this cache is placed with the intent to resemble "Comstock Minicache" (GC5D1) placed by Moun10Bike on 03/31/2001.

See also "The Bluff" (GC5DO) placed on the same date.

Thanks Moun10Bike for Spokane's first Geocaches!
